This spring the Crimean car business was in deep depression. Ukrainian dealer centers stopped deliveries of new cars along with components to the peninsula that questioned the existence of many car dealerships and service centers in Crimea. But in fall the market warmed up unexpectedly. Dealerships of leading manufacturers started to work on the occupied territory. It seems that world car manufacturers don’t watch TV and have no idea about economical sanctions against Crimea. More likely, they simply ignore them.
Everything is clear with the dealership centers of “Lada” in Crimea, as they have been opened by “AvtoVaz” that doesn’t care about world’s sanctions for known reasons although the president of the corporate group Bo Ingre Andersson is a citizen of Switzerland and the United States and the position of those countries regarding the sanctions is known for us. What sets a glaze is the behavior of world’s leading manufacturers such as BMW, Nissan, Renault, Peugeot, Citroen and Geely that perform sales of foreign cars through the sub dealers network of “Avtodel” as exactly “Avtodel” that is the official dealer of BMW and Peugeot in Crimea, “Avtoritet-M”, which is the official dealer of NISSAN, and “Avtolider-M” that represents Peugeot and Renault. Moreover, according to the very same company, negotiations about execution of contracts regarding the direct dealership are presently conducted with Honda and Mitsubishi.
